Output 6f62789aa247608c530c89d472d9e8d51a8ca56a137d63ac43ca26ca8e509da4:0

value
40517200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 876ed4d233683fb0a83ff3c4e9468cfc2a8bf46b OP_EQUALVERIFY OP_CHECKSIG
address
1DM6zbQ8xF69AtRpucBhjSwyej47QEjkAA
transaction
6f62789aa247608c530c89d472d9e8d51a8ca56a137d63ac43ca26ca8e509da4
spent
true